BJ56 EWG is a 2006 BMW X3 in Black with a 2,993cc diesel engine. This vehicle has been through 21 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 81%.
Across all 2006 BMW X3 models, the average MOT pass rate is 77.4% with a typical mileage of 87,989 miles. This particular vehicle has performed better than the average for its year.
The most common reason a BMW X3 fails its MOT is tyre tread depth below requirements of 1.6mm, accounting for 14,027 recorded failures. If you're considering buying BJ56 EWG,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.
The BMW X3 typically stays on UK roads for around 22 years. At 20 years old, this BMW X3 is approaching the upper end of the typical lifespan for this model.
